      At its core, tension physics involves the study of forces that act upon objects or systems, causing deformation or stress. These forces can be internal (e.g., internal pressure or tension within a material) or external (e.g., applied loads or forces). Understanding tension physics is crucial in designing and optimizing structures, products, and systems that can withstand various loads and stresses.
